Interesting one isn't it, used to dominate time trials etc now seems a different player.

If he's hampered by injury - bit of a concern that Burgess and team haven't been able to come up with an apparent solution.

If he's bulked up too much and that's led to reduced mobility etc, surely they would he detected this at the start of the year. Reminds me of when Lukaku bulked up too much for the WC in 2018, got back to his club side and struggled with form as he had lost that bit of pace etc. 

If he's a confidence/form player then the lack of adequate 'reserves' comp won't help him get into it.

Uncertain of a trade, still could play a role in some description IF body can be sorted.
